"America’s Next Top Model" (ANTM), created by Tyra Banks, became a cultural phenomenon following its debut in 2003. With 24 seasons under its belt, the series has served as a springboard for countless aspiring models, offering them the exposure and experience required to shine in the cutthroat fashion industry. But, where are these contestants now, and how have their fortunes evolved? This article takes a closer look at the net worth of notable ANTM alumni in 2024.

Life after ANTM has been a diverse and multifaceted journey for many of its contestants. Some alumni have maintained steady careers in modeling, while others have branched into acting, entrepreneurship, or activism. Each contestant’s financial trajectory reflects their unique pursuits and circumstances.

Adrianne Curry, the very first winner of ANTM, leveraged her win to pursue various avenues in entertainment and business. While initially focused on modeling, she shifted gears to reality television and eventually started her own cosmetic line. As of 2024, her net worth is estimated to be around $750,000, adjusted for inflation and her continued ventures.

After winning Cycle 2, Yoanna House transitioned to hosting television shows, promoting body positivity, and advocating for healthy body image standards. Her current net worth is estimated at $1 million.

Eva Marcille, the third-cycle winner, has had a prolific career in entertainment, including acting roles, reality TV appearances, and hosting. Her net worth as of 2024 stands at an estimated $4 million.

Questions readers ask

Has "America's Next Top Model" been influential in the modeling industry?

Yes, ANTM has provided crucial exposure and opportunities to aspiring models and has significantly influenced conversations around diversity and representation in the industry.

What have some of the ANTM winners done after the show?

Many winners have continued modeling, while others have ventured into acting, entrepreneurship, and activism.

Has the show faced any criticism?

Yes, ANTM has faced criticism for its photoshoot concepts and handling of sensitive topics, which has led to discussions about the ethical responsibilities of reality TV.

Who is the most financially successful ANTM alum?

Eva Marcille is considered one of the most financially successful alumni, with a net worth of around $4 million. Nyle DiMarco is also remarkably successful, considering his activism and ventures in entertainment.

Are ANTM alumni still active in the modeling industry?

Some alumni, like Dani Evans and Leila Goldkuhl, continue to actively work in the modeling industry, showcasing their longevity and adaptability in a competitive field.
